TTD logo

The Trade Desk, Inc. (TTD) EV/EBITDA

EV/EBITDA:

28.41+0.34(+1.21%)
November 28, 2025

Summary

  • As of today, TTD EV/EBITDA is 28.41, with a rise of +0.34 (+1.21%) during the most recent trading session on November 28, 2025.
  • Over the past year, TTD EV/EBITDA has dropped by -105.91 (-78.85%).
  • TTD EV/EBITDA is now -92.36% below its all-time high of 372.03.

Performance

TTD EV/EBITDA Chart

Add series to chart
Add series to chart(max: 6)
company, ETF, index, featured screener or watchlist
series name
Suggested series

Highlights

Range

OtherTTDvaluation metrics

EV/EBITDA Formula

EV/EBITDA =  
Enterprise Value
TTM EBITDA

TTD EV/EBITDA Trends

PeriodPeriodEV/EBITDAEV/EBITDAEnterprise ValueEnterprise ValuePricePrice
1D1 Day+1.2%+1.2%+1.1%
1M1 Month-24.7%-24.7%-23.4%
3M3 Months-37.0%-29.8%-28.5%
6M6 Months-57.6%-50.4%-48.6%
YTDYTD-74.2%-68.1%-66.3%
1Y1 Year-78.8%-70.8%-69.1%
5Y5 Years-89.7%-55.7%-54.7%

TTD EV/EBITDA Highs & Lows

PeriodPeriodHighHighCurrent vs Highvs HighLowLowCurrent vs Lowvs Low
1M1-Month37.72-24.7%27.49+3.4%
3M3-Month45.08-37.0%27.49+3.4%
6M6-Month74.56-61.9%27.49+3.4%
1Y1-Year146.50-80.6%27.49+3.4%
3Y3-Year316.60-91.0%27.49+3.4%
5Y5-Year372.03-92.4%27.49+3.4%
All-TimeAll-Time372.03-92.4%15.43+84.1%

TTD EV/EBITDA History

DateValue
2025
28.41(-74.2%)
2024
110.17(+2.8%)
2023
107.18(+3.4%)
2022
103.68(-50.7%)
2021
210.41(+15.4%)
DateValue
2020
182.37(+134.9%)
2019
77.63(+89.4%)
2018
40.99(+78.1%)
2017
23.01(+44.7%)
2016
15.90

FAQ

  • What is The Trade Desk, Inc. EV/EBITDA?
  • What is the all-time high EV/EBITDA for The Trade Desk, Inc.?
  • What is TTD EV/EBITDA year-to-date change?
  • What is The Trade Desk, Inc. EV/EBITDA year-on-year change?

What is The Trade Desk, Inc. EV/EBITDA?

The current EV/EBITDA of TTD is 28.41

What is the all-time high EV/EBITDA for The Trade Desk, Inc.?

The Trade Desk, Inc. all-time high EV/EBITDA is 372.03

What is TTD EV/EBITDA year-to-date change?

The Trade Desk, Inc. EV/EBITDA has changed by -81.76 (-74.21%) since the beginning of the year

What is The Trade Desk, Inc. EV/EBITDA year-on-year change?

Over the past year, TTD EV/EBITDA has changed by -105.91 (-78.85%)
On this page